_____________ is involved in the synthesis of phospholipids.

AMitochondria

BCytoplasm

CEndoplasmic Reticulum

DSmooth Endoplasmic Reticulum

Answer:

D. Smooth Endoplasmic Reticulum

Read Explanation:

  • The smooth endoplasmic reticulum (SER) is involved in the synthesis of phospholipids.

  • Explanation: Phospholipids are a type of lipid molecule that is a major component of cell membranes.

  • The SER is responsible for synthesizing various lipids, including phospholipids, and plays a crucial role in maintaining the fluidity and structure of membranes.
